DHS loses senior exec

Homeland Security Department Chief Human Capital Officer Jeff Neal has told his staff he's retiring effective Aug. 3, Federal News Radio's Jason Miller reports, Government Executive noted.

He's been DHS since 2009, and has held human resources jobs at the Commerce Department and the Defense Logistics Agency, the article said.

Neal's also served on the Chief Human Capital Officers Council, the story added.
